# Onboarding: Pylonview Watchdog

Pylonview kiosks run a watchdog process that restarts the shell if your plugin hangs the UI thread for more than 8 seconds. Plugins can't disable it. You can extend the grace window per-operation via the `deferHeartbeat()` API — max 30 seconds. Crash reports land in the watchdog log, not the plugin log. For local testing, run the watchdog simulator from the SDK. The simulator authenticates against your dev instance using a token set on the next line of your `.env`:

env line for yahaf-kageg: VAULT_KEY5=978f5

Subject: Handover — report export timezones

Hi Tamsin,

Welcome aboard. The Lanternfold export service stores all timestamps in UTC, but scheduled reports render in the workspace's configured zone. The tricky part: ad-hoc exports use the requesting user's browser offset, so the same report can differ by a day near midnight. Don't "fix" this without checking ticket history first. If anything looks off during your shift, write to the exports rotation below.

escalation mailbox, yawep-fahog: fenwyn_olidor@qirvancorp.internal

**Finance Review Summary — Support Outsourcing Proposal**

For the board's consideration: outsourcing tier-one customer support for the Lanterra platform to Corvale Services would reduce annual cost by an estimated eighteen percent while preserving response-time targets. Transition risk is moderate; a six-month parallel run is budgeted. Retained in-house staff would shift to escalations and product feedback. The underlying plan this decision supports is summarised below.

management briefing: Headcount on the Belix team goes from 60 to 93 by the end of November. Gross margin on Belix came in at 23 percent against a plan of 47 percent.

## Deployment

Textgate's encoding sniffer runs as a sidecar next to the upload service. Deploy both together; the sniffer inspects the first 64 KB of each uploaded text file and tags it before storage. Mismatched tags block ingestion, so keep the confidence threshold sane. The sidecar reads its runtime settings from the values below.

deployment values, yafop-fahap:
[lamwyn]
team = silath
access_code = ac_166fb2
host = lamwyn.orvexgrid.example
port = 9300
owner = pelael.praius
peer = istiel.zarqeldyn.corp